Dam to Ankanam Conversion Formula

One Dam is equal to 0.297092013889 Ankanam.

Formula: 1 Nepalese dam = 0.297092013889 Ankanam

What is Area?

Area is the measurement of the two-dimensional space enclosed within a shape or surface. It represents how much surface a flat object occupies and is expressed in square units such as square meters (m²), square feet (ft²), acres, and hectares. Area measurement is fundamental in mathematics, engineering, architecture, construction, agriculture, real estate, land surveying, and environmental planning.

Different countries and industries use different area units depending on local standards, regulations, and practical requirements. The square meter (m²) is the internationally accepted SI-derived unit of area, while square feet (ft²) are widely used for residential and commercial properties in the United States and several other countries. Larger land areas are commonly measured in hectares, acres, or traditional regional units.

Understanding area units helps you compare property sizes, estimate construction materials, calculate flooring, roofing, painting, and landscaping requirements, and interpret maps, land records, and engineering drawings. What is Ankanam?

Ankanam (symbol: ank) is a traditional unit of area commonly used in the Indian states of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ana for measuring residential plots and small parcels of land. One ankanam is commonly accepted as equal to 72 square feet, 8 square yards, or 6.68901888 square meters. It continues to be widely recognized in local property transactions.

Ankanam is frequently used in property sales, construction planning, and land discussions in southern India. Although official land records increasingly use the square meter, the ankanam remains familiar in local real estate markets. This converter follows the commonly accepted relationship of 1 ankanam = 72 square feet = 8 square yards = 6.68901888 square meters, providing accurate conversion between ankanams and other area units.
